Yellowstone National Park silver dollar, a 1999 United States commemorative coin in 0.900 fine silver with the geyser picked out in 24 carat gold, struck for the park that began the national park movement.

Yellowstone was set aside by Congress on 1 March 1872 as the first national park in the world. It sits over a volcanic hotspot and holds about half of the planet's active geysers.

The obverse shows an erupting geyser. The reverse carries an American bison in the foreground with the sun rising over mountains behind. Surcharges from the issue were divided between Yellowstone and the wider National Park Service.

Gold highlighting -
The gold on the raised design is a 24 carat plating applied privately after the coin left the United States Mint. It sits over the original struck surface and forms no part of the Mint issue. The coin underneath is the genuine United States commemorative dollar in 0.900 fine silver.
